Dustin Moskovitz, a Facebook co-founder has landed a nine million dollar round of financing for his startup Asana, which focuses on enhancing workplace productivity. The round was led by Benchmark, with participation from the quite active Andreessen-Horowitz group. Asana is currently still in stealth.
